CAMKII contains an N-terminal catalytic domain which binds ATP and substrate protein, regulatory domain (CBD) and association domain (ASD). DAPK contains a regulatory (RD) and autoinhibitory (AD) domains. The activity of human CamKII is regulated by autophosphorylation of <scene name='41/415817/Cv/3'>Thr 286</scene> and Thr 305 (T305 is not in the pdb file). <ref>PMID:20668654</ref> | CAMKII contains an N-terminal catalytic domain which binds ATP and substrate protein, regulatory domain (CBD) and association domain (ASD).
